"Making a World of Difference" sums up the two themes of our 2009 Annual Conference in Indy—globalization and service learning.  These two are also strands we have added for this year.

The Asia Society has stepped up to design (and sponsor) a "suite" of presentations around the theme of globalization.  Tony Jackson of the Asia Society will be the lead presenter in this suite and will focus on global learning.

America's Promise has done the same with the theme of service learning.  The lead presenters in this suite are Jim Kielsmeier and Philippe Cousteau, Jr.  Many of you recognize the Cousteau name—for those as old as I am, Philippe is the grandson of Jacques Cousteau.

These two strands can truly help our attendees make a difference in their students lives and help their students make a world of difference.
